Cardinals move on from coach Gannon after 3 seasons

The Arizona Cardinals fired head coach Jonathan Gannon, the team announced Monday.

Gannon leaves Arizona with a 15-36 record across three seasons. General manager Monti Ossenfort, who also joined the team in 2023, will remain with the organization.

The Cardinals won only four games during their first year under Gannon's watch in 2023 before overachieving with an 8-9 record in '24.

However, Arizona couldn't continue that progress during the 2025 season. The Cardinals won their first two games but lost 14 of their final 15 contests, including nine straight to close the campaign.

Gannon, a former defensive coordinator, could generate interest as an assistant this coaching cycle.

The Cardinals enter the 2026 offseason facing major questions, with Kyler Murray's future looming large over the franchise. Arizona could move on from its starting quarterback, who's under contract through 2029.
